using FictionArchive.Common.Enums; namespace FictionArchive.Service.Shared.MassTransit.Contracts.Events; public record NovelCreatedEvent : IEvent { public required uint NovelId { get; init; } public required string Title { get; init; } public required Language OriginalLanguage { get; init; } public required string Source { get; init; } public required string AuthorName { get; init; } }